Step 1: Rinse Thoroughly
Before dropping rice in the cooker, rinse it under cold running water for 3–5 minutes. This removal of excess surface starch prevents clumping and ensures even cooking. Think of it as cleaning the rice’s surface so it absorbs water uniformly.
Step 2: Soak for 20–30 Minutes (Optional but Game-Changing)
After rinsing, soak the rice in water for 20–30 minutes. This softens the grains from the inside, reducing cooking time and increasing fluffiness. Skip this only if time is tight, but for best results—do it!
Step 3: Measure Water Accurately
Use a 1:1.2 to 1:1.3 water-to-rice ratio (adjust based on type—long-grain needs more water than short-grain). Pour the measured water (never directly into the pot, but into the rice cooker bowl) before cooking.
Step 4: Instant Start orDelay Start?
Start the cook cycle immediately after setting the rice-to-water ratio. Avoid opening the lid halfway—this escapes steam and disrupts cooking. The cooker does the work.
Step 5: Let It Rest
Once the indicated time finishes, let the rice sit in “rest” mode for 10 minutes. This final steam and cooling phase locks in fluffiness.
